Detailed Guide to Adjusting Your Dashboard
Configuring your Yoyo Casino dashboard is straightforward. Once you’re logged into your account, look for the ‘Edit Dashboard’ button at the upper part of the hub. Select it, and you’ll activate a setup mode. Every widget on the screen becomes draggable. You can click and drag modules like the ‘Quick Launch’ bar or the ‘Promotions Tracker’ to a place that is suitable for you.
In this edit mode, a compact settings icon shows up on each widget. Selecting it opens extra choices for that particular module. For game shortcuts, you select which titles to feature. For the promotions widget, you can filter to show only certain offer types. If you seldom use a widget much, you can shrink it or remove it entirely to clean up your screen. Everything stores on its own, and your preferred layout remains the same whether you’re on a computer, phone, or tablet.

Core Features at a Glance
One main feature is the ‘Quick Launch’ panel. Here, you can pin your five to ten favourite games for instant access. No more hunting through the lobby every time. Another important widget is the ‘Promotions Tracker’. It shows you bonuses that actually match how you play, including deals just for Aussie players. It clearly lists the wagering rules and when offers end.
The hub also includes a ‘Session Stats’ module. This gives you a real-time view at your play time and wagering, which supports responsible gaming practices. For money matters, a ‘Transactions’ widget shows a clear record of your latest deposits and cashouts. It focuses on methods Australians use frequently, like POLi, Neosurf, and bank transfers, and shows you how long each transaction takes.
